Things to Do around Mullyloughan

Mullyloughan, a region in Northern Ireland, offers diverse landscapes suitable for a range of outdoor pursuits. The area features a blend of tranquil woodlands with mature deciduous trees and winding forest tracks, alongside moderate mountainous terrain characterized by blanket bog and coniferous forests. This varied geography provides options from gentle parkland strolls to more strenuous hill climbs, making it a destination for several sports like hiking, touring cycling, jogging, and road cycling.

What are the main natural features in the Mullyloughan region?

The Mullyloughan region includes Drum Manor Forest Park, known for its mature deciduous woodlands and gardens. It also encompasses Slieve Gallion, the easternmost of the Sperrin Mountains, which features blanket bog and coniferous forest, reaching 1,732 feet (528 meters) in height.

What is Slieve Gallion and its significance in Mullyloughan?

Slieve Gallion is a prominent volcanic plug and the easternmost peak of the Sperrin Mountains, reaching 1,732 feet (528 meters). It offers challenging ascents for hikers and provides expansive views of the surrounding County Londonderry countryside. It is recognized as an area of "High Scenic Value."

What types of trees and plants are found in Drum Manor Forest Park?

Drum Manor Forest Park is characterized by mature deciduous woodlands, featuring trees such as beech and oak. The park also includes various gardens, such as a shrub, butterfly, and Japanese garden, showcasing diverse plant life.

Are there historical sites within Mullyloughan's outdoor areas?

Yes, Drum Manor Forest Park, located within the Mullyloughan region, contains the remains of an 18th-century manor house. This adds a historical element to the natural landscape of the park.
